Ever used a Detailing spray ?
Detailing sprays are one of the truly revolutionary products to have hit the detaing/valeting scene for many years. They have been around for about 15 years now but its surprising how many folk know nothing about them.
A Detaing spray has many many uses. I guarantee anyone uses one will never look back.
Originally designed as the ultimate LSP (Last Stage Product) for wiping cars over say after a polish and wax or at car shows where cars need to be kept looking at their absolute best. Used a lot at Concourse shows..
I use them after washing the car or MH. Whilst the vehicle is still wet after rinsing I spray a fine mist over the paint and the water dissipates in front of the eyes. Then towel down and a completely flawless streak free finish will be left.
Use on paint glass and every element on your vehicles. Even the plastic bumpers look brand new.
I also use them in the showers and bathrooms in the house and in the motor home. Shower trays mirrors and the shower walls will gleam and have a finish second to none.
Detailing sprays do contain wax. So using on vehicles after washing means we are topping up waxes already on the surfaces. It really does top up well.
On windscreens its brilliant ! After using for some time water will sheet off the screen better than when dedicated screen sealants have been applied. I use it on the insides and outsides of the windows.
It is also the best product by far I have ever used on the windows of the house !
Its also an excellent clay lube. When claying a vehicle a lube to the clay bar MUST !! be used. Mix a Detailing spray 50/50 with water and you have an excellent clay lube
